# bouncer
**Static compliance-controls checker — the controls a regulation requires, verified in your code.**
[](https://www.npmjs.com/package/@nugehs/bouncer) [](https://github.com/nugehs/bouncer/actions/workflows/ci.yml) [](LICENSE) [](#) [](#)
**[nugehs.github.io/bouncer-web](https://nugehs.github.io/bouncer-web/)** (site)

bouncer verifies that the controls a
regulation *requires* actually exist in your code — UK Online Safety Act, ICO
Children's Code (AADC), and Nigeria (NDPC, FCCPC, FIRS) — expressed as
deterministic **rule packs**. It runs in CI,
exits non-zero when a required control is missing, and needs **no LLM**.
It checks IDs at the door so non-compliant code doesn't get in.
> bouncer is an engineering aid, **not legal advice**. A green report means the
> coded controls a rule looks for were found — it is not a substitute for a
> compliance / DPO review.

## Why
Regulators now expect *demonstrable* controls: age assurance, high-privacy
defaults for children, report/block affordances on user-generated content, a DPIA,
a risk assessment. Those are concrete things that either exist in a codebase or
don't. bouncer turns a regulation into a set of static checks over your repo, the
same way [tieline](https://www.npmjs.com/package/@nugehs/tieline) turns an API
contract into drift checks — the engine knows nothing about the law; the
**rule packs** do.
### bouncer vs semgrep / policy-as-code
Scanners like semgrep, CodeQL, or Snyk answer *"is there bad code here?"* — they
hunt for vulnerabilities and dangerous patterns that **shouldn't exist**. bouncer
answers the opposite question: *"does the code the regulation requires actually
exist?"* — age assurance on sign-up, report/block on UGC surfaces, high-privacy
defaults for children. A repo can be vulnerability-free and still fail every one
of those obligations. Policy-as-code tools (OPA/Rego, Conftest) gate *configs and
infrastructure* against policy; bouncer gates *application source* against
regulatory rule packs, with `file:line` evidence for every control and an honest
`unknown` when a surface can't be located. In short: **semgrep finds
vulnerabilities; bouncer proves required controls exist.** They complement each
other — run both.

### Verdicts
| Verdict | Meaning |
| ----------- | ---------------------------------------------------------------------------- |
| **pass** | the required control was found (evidence: `file:line`) |
| **fail** | the surface exists, but no evidence of the control was found |
| **unknown** | the surface could not be located in this repo — *can't determine, not a pass* |
`unknown` is deliberate: bouncer never reports a green pass for a surface it could
not find. Missing surface → honest "can't determine".

## Rule packs
A pack is JSON. Each rule maps a *legal standard* to a static assertion over a
*surface*:
```json
{
"id": "aadc.geolocation-default-off",
"standard": "Standard 10 — Geolocation",
"severity": "high",
"surface": "profile",
"intent": "Geolocation must default to off for children.",
"fix": "Default any location-sharing setting to off.",
"assert": {
"find": "(geo|location)[^\\n;,]{0,30}(default|initial)[^\\n;,]{0,15}(false|off)",
"in": ["profile", "any"],
"expect": "present"
}
}
```
Assertion nodes:
- `{ "find": "<regex>", "in": "<surface|glob>", "expect": "present|absent" }`
- `{ "allOf": [ … ] }` · `{ "anyOf": [ … ] }` · `{ "not": … }`
`in` accepts a surface alias (resolved by the adapter), an array of aliases/globs,
or a raw glob. `expect: "absent"` flips the meaning — a match is a *violation*
(used for nudge patterns, self-declared age checkboxes, etc.).
### Surfaces (next adapter)
`any`, `signup`, `auth`, `profile`, `chat`, `livestream`, `ugc`, `governance`.
### Nigeria packs
For a platform operating in Nigeria, three packs ship built-in:
- **`ng-ndpc`** — Nigeria Data Protection Act 2023 (NDPC): privacy notice, opt-in
& granular consent, data-subject rights, encryption, retention/erasure, NDPA
localization, DPO designation, 72-hour breach plan, cross-border safeguards.
- **`ng-fccpc`** — consumer protection (FCCPC): blanket "no refund / all sales
final" clauses flagged as **void** — and high-precision, so a *tiered* or
conditional refund policy doesn't trip it — plus refund-policy present, no drip
pricing, explicit terms acceptance, terms of service present.
- **`ng-firs`** — tax (FIRS): 7.5% VAT rate, VAT on commission, WHT on payouts,
VAT tax invoice.
Some obligations are process, not code — NDPC registration, signed cross-border
DPAs, the WHT remittance itself. Those rules surface as **gaps to track** (add
them to `ignore` with a note), not things a static scan can prove.

## CI
```yaml
- run: npx @nugehs/bouncer check
```
Fails the build when a required control goes missing — e.g. someone removes an
age-gate or a report button from a UGC surface.
## Tests
```bash
npm test # node --test — zero dependencies, nothing to install
```
The suite runs on Node's built-in test runner against throwaway fixture repos:
glob/brace expansion, every assertion probe (`find`, `allOf`/`anyOf`/`not`,
`allInFile` + `within` windows, `expect: "absent"`), the pass/fail/`unknown`
verdict semantics, and pack loading. CI runs it on Node 18, 20, and 22.
